We took a break from Christmas-themed movies the other night and dialed up River Wild (2023). It's available to watch on Netflix, PLEX, and other viewing platforms. My wife and I watched the trailer before starting it and I remembered the original from 30 years ago. Yes, I'm old.
River Wild is one of those movies in which you just can't wait for the villain to get what's coming to him. According to Screen Rant, the remake was largely inspired by a portion of the Kootenai River in Idaho. Idaho is mentioned several times in the movie even though the film was shot entirely out of the country.
